Lund Roman Altar, St John’s Church, Clifton, near Preston ...

Lund Roman Altar, St John’s Church, Clifton, near Preston ...

A new church was built on the site in 1824 and the Roman altar has continued in use as a font right up to the present day. Fixed into the top, where the incense or offerings would have been burnt in Roman times, is a small metal trough to hold the baptismal water.

Altar | Churches of Rome Wiki | FANDOM powered by Wikia

Altar | Churches of Rome Wiki | FANDOM powered by Wikia

An altar (from Latin altare, ara) is a table on which the Eucharist is celebrated. In pagan and Jewish religion, the altar was a sacrificial table, and in the Catholic and Orthodox Churches, this is reflected in the view of the Eucharistic celebration as a re-enactment of the sacrifice of Jesus...

Saint Patrick Roman Catholic Church | Altar Linens

Saint Patrick Roman Catholic Church | Altar Linens

The altar linens, altar cloth, the purificators, corporals and the finger towels used for Mass are specially cleaned and cared for by women of the parish. This small group of parishioners takes turns cleaning and pressing all the altar linens used for that week.

How to Be an Altar Server in the Catholic Church: 12 Steps

How to Be an Altar Server in the Catholic Church: 12 Steps

In many Catholic churches, the priest likes to have three to six altar servers to help them do the Mass. Although once prohibited in the Catholic Church, female altar servers are now allowed to serve provided that the diocesan bishop and the parish priest allow the practice.
